- The distance between Tubuai, French Polynesia and Moose Jaw, Sk, Canada is approximately 9,260 km or 5,754 mi.
- To reach Tubuai in this distance one would set out from Moose Jaw, Sk bearing 219.9°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Tubuai bearing 206.5° or SSW .
- Tubuai has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Moose Jaw, Sk has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- The annual mean temperature is 19.3 °C (34.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 28.9 °C (52°F) less in Tubuai.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1435.4 mm (56.5 in) more which is equivalent to 1435.4 l/m² (35.23 US gal/ft²) or 14,354,000 l/ha (1,534,538 US gal/ac) more. About 5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26° higher in Tubuai than in Moose Jaw, Sk.
